UL Lafayette nursing students provide free Narcan in St. Landry

ST. LANDRY PARISH, la. (KLFY) — Nursing students from UL Lafayette are distributing free Narcan in St. Landry Parish to educate residents on major health risks, including opioid overdoses. Adrienne Goree, the UL nursing instructor, shared how the initiative involves students providing Narcan and training on how to administer it effectively. The project also raises […]
